The fungus, Puccinia hemerocallidis, … WebScreamcicle Screamcicle (Cochenour, 2003) height 35 in. (89 cm), bloom 8 in. (20 cm), season EM, Rebloom, Dormant, Tetraploid, 28 buds, 5 branches, Unusual Form Crispate, Orange with red orange eye above orange throat. (Primal Scream × Outrageous) Awards: AM 2014; HM 2009 Return to Gallery Galleries Today's Blooms Pages
